    DrSysop said:
    Was on local news here let me find it. I just checked update site that update is gone now anyways not there anymore if you on 10240. This update check was just done now using 10.0.10240 no 10586 update.
    Oh! TV news! I've checked the Windows Blog and didn't find anything about withdrawal of the upgrade. Nor did I find anything on Gabe Aul's Twitter account. Which don't mean anything except that it's not posted there.

    Generally when the Upgrade fails to install, it will no longer be offered through Windows Update. You can get it using the Media Creation Tool (with instructions) here: Windows 10
